2 Tips for Caring for Your Skin After Laser Tattoo Removal

If you have a tattoo that what poorly done, is fading, or that you simply no longer want, then you can get it removed by using a special type of laser. This is done by using a special light within the laser to break down the pigment in the skin created by the tattoo. This is going to cause the tattoo to fade. Overtime, your body is going to recognize this foreign substance and is going to remove these pigments. Read More

Urinary Tract Infections: An Overview For First Time Sufferers

Urinary tract infections in women are extremely common. Roughly 50% of all women will suffer from a UTI infection during the course of their lifetime. The condition is caused by bacteria getting into your urinary tract and causing it to become infected and inflamed. The condition is extremely painful and can be a scary experience; especially if you have never had to deal with a UTI infection before. Ways To Treat Gum Disease In Its Beginning Stages

Although keeping your teeth free of decay is important, the health of your gums is also critical. Once gum disease develops, it can often be reversed with proper treatment. Here are a few treatment options that relate to gum disease in its beginning stages: Hygiene Changes When gum disease is in its initial stages, it is called gingivitis. The symptoms associated with gingivitis include gums that bleed when you brush your teeth, gum swelling, and redness of the gums. Read More
